- Ethical pain management requires coordinated multimodal and interdisciplinary or multidisciplinary care. — How do global policy frameworks address the ethics of pain management? A qualitative content analysis of WHO and WMA documents
- Pharmacological treatment should be integrated with psychological, social, rehabilitative, and spiritual support where appropriate. — How do global policy frameworks address the ethics of pain management? A qualitative content analysis of WHO and WMA documents
- The study uses the IASP definition of pain to support a biopsychosocial model of ethical pain care. — How do global policy frameworks address the ethics of pain management? A qualitative content analysis of WHO and WMA documents
- The article identifies a disconnect between broad holistic ethical commitments and policy strategies that focus heavily on medicine access. — How do global policy frameworks address the ethics of pain management? A qualitative content analysis of WHO and WMA documents
